Is Bloody Diarrhea An Emergency?

Is Bloody Diarrhea An Emergency? Acute bloody diarrhea is a medical emergency, because it often signifies disorders that are life threatening and have urgent epidemic control implications in the community. What Disease Causes Bloody Diarrhea?

What Disease Causes Bloody Diarrhea? Dysentery: Diarrhea with blood is called dysentery. The most common causes of dysentery are Shigella bacteria or Entamoeba histolytica, a type of parasite. Can Prednisone Cause Blood In Dog Stool?

Can Prednisone Cause Blood In Dog Stool? Corticosteroids, such as prednisone, are another potentially problematic class of medications frequently prescribed for things such as skin problems and allergies.
